Rule SCR 3.155 - Appointment and duties of Bar Counsel
(1) The Board shall appoint a Bar Counsel and such Deputy Bar Counsel as may from time to time be appropriate. Bar Counsel shall be responsible for investigating and prosecuting all disciplinary cases and such other duties as the Board may designate.
(2) Bar Counsel, and such Deputies as may be appointed, shall serve at the pleasure of the Board.
(3) Bar Counsel and all Deputies shall be attorneys licensed to practice law in the Commonwealth.
(4) The Board may employ such Bar Counsel staff as may be appropriate.
(5) Annually, on or before November 1, the Inquiry Commission shall submit to the Board a recommended budget for the succeeding fiscal year along with any recommended changes in annual membership dues to cover costs of administering the duties of the Inquiry Commission and the office of Bar Counsel.
